An internal task guide for an agent that changes data pipelines, including ETL, analytics, backfills, data checks, and reconciliation.

In plain words
What is it for?
Implementing data-processing changes, repairing or backfilling historical data, checking data quality, and documenting evidence of the work.
Why use it?
It requires the agent to account for repeated runs, partial failures, and mismatched data before reporting completion.

What it actually says

dynos-work: execution/data-executor

Spawn the data-executor agent with the user's prompt as the instruction.

Ruthlessness Standard

  • Do not guess about data shape, historical rows, or retry behavior.
  • Every pipeline change must account for idempotency, partial failure, and reconciliation.
  • If a backfill can corrupt data twice, it is incomplete.

What to pass

Pass the user's full prompt verbatim. Do not summarize or sanitize it. Prepend a short hard wrapper that tells the agent to verify data contracts, idempotency, and failure recovery before writing evidence.
